It is the Washington State Department
of Transportation's (WSDOT) policy to assure that
no person shall, on the grounds of race, color,
national origin and sex, as provided by Title VI
of the Civil Rights Act of 1964, be excluded from
participation in, be denied the benefits of, or
be otherwise discriminated against under any of
its federally funded programs and activities.
Any person who believes his/her Title VI
protection has been violated, may file a complaint
with WSDOT's Office of Equal Opportunity (OEO).
For Title VI complaint forms and advice,
please contact OEO's Title VI Coordinator
at (360) 705-7098.
